Importação segura
Nos exercícios anteriores, você trabalhou com URLs que começam com http://. Existe, porém, uma alternativa mais segura ao HTTP: o HTTPS, sigla para HyperText Transfer Protocol Secure. Guarde isto: HTTPS é relativamente seguro; HTTP não é.
Felizmente, desde a versão 3.2.2 do R, você pode usar as funções padrão de importação com conexões https://.
Este exercício faz parte do curso
Importação de dados intermediária em R
Instruções do exercício
- Dê uma olhada na URL em
url_csv. Ela usa uma conexão segura,https://. - Use
read.csv()para importar o arquivo emurl_csv. O arquivo.csvem questão contém nomes de colunas na primeira linha. Chame-o depools1. - Carregue o pacote
readr. Ele já está instalado nos servidores do DataCamp. - Use
read_csv()para ler o mesmo arquivo.csvemurl_csv. Chame-o depools2. - Imprima a estrutura de
pools1epools2. Parece que a importação funcionou tão bem quanto com uma conexãohttpnormal!
Exercício interativo prático
Experimente este exercício completando este código de exemplo.
# https URL to the swimming_pools csv file.
url_csv <- "https://assets.datacamp.com/production/course_1478/datasets/swimming_pools.csv"
# Import the file using read.csv(): pools1
# Load the readr package
# Import the file using read_csv(): pools2
# Print the structure of pools1 and pools2